Morning :) Hope you are feeling a bit better today. Have you actually asked for help with the kids? People can be a bit reticent if you dont seem to need any help, but you may be surprised if you actually ask them to help out. Any friends they could go play with for a few hours or something?

Alternatively, split them up. Send one with hubby to help him at the new house - they will have to help out because there wont be anything else for them to do, or a playmate to cause mischief with, and have the other one helping you at home - I dont know their ages, but even things like packing stuff in boxes can be done by a two year old, toys and clothes and other non-breakable things, helping to load the washing machine etc. It will also help them with the transition from the old to the new house if they are more involved with the process.
